Description

This single-family home is located at 436 4th St, Sunset Beach, NC. 436 4th St is in Sunset Beach, NC and in ZIP code 28468. This property has 2 bedrooms, 1 bathroom and approximately 720 sqft of floor space. This property has a lot size of 1 acre and was built in 1965.
This property is off market, which means it's not currently listed for sale or rent on Trulia. This may be different from what's available on other websites or public sources.
